Stamford Street East

Image: © Ian Capper Taken: 19 Jul 2017

Late Victorian terraced housing built for railway workers. On the left is The Leeman, a pub dating from around 1886. The pub name is commemorates George Leeman (1809-82), a local lawyer and chairman of the York, Newcastle and Berwick Railway and later of the North Eastern Railway, and Liberal MP for York for a period in both the 1860s and 1870s.
